"My Everything" is due out Aug. 25, and will feature production from Ryan Tedder, Benny Blanco, Max Martin, Rodney Jerkins, Oak & Pop and Harmony & Tommy Brown. "I never thought I'd be able to say this, but I love this album five times as much as I love 'Yours Truly,'" Grande told Billboard in April. "They're different, but I love this one so much more."

What worries me about this album is that Yours Truly was great but it wasn't because of Grande herself, rather the personality that was built around Grande from the throwback vibe and 90s Mariahisms. Her Disney background worked for her because the songs were sweet and retro and cute but she doesn't seem a strong or versatile enough performer to sell something like Problem and you only have to look at her in the video to see how awkward she is with it, and the idea of her doing EDM bangers or whatever doesn't inspire me with great hope for this.
I mean, Problem is a great single but when you've sang on Right There, Baby I, Piano, You'll Never Know and The Way, your world-conquering breakthrough should really be better than a tween-friendly take on The Whisper Song.
